首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务总线队列的性能问题

是指在使用服务总线队列时可能出现的性能瓶颈或延迟问题。服务总线队列是一种用于在分布式系统中进行异步通信的机制,它可以实现解耦和可靠性,但在高负载或大规模应用中,可能会面临一些性能方面的挑战。

为了解决服务总线队列的性能问题,可以采取以下措施:

  1. 高效的消息传输:选择高性能的消息传输协议,如AMQP(Advanced Message Queuing Protocol)或MQTT(Message Queuing Telemetry Transport),以确保消息在队列中的传输效率高。
  2. 消息批量处理:将多个消息批量发送到队列中,减少网络传输开销和队列操作的次数,提高整体性能。
  3. 消息压缩和序列化:对消息进行压缩和序列化处理,减少消息的大小和传输时间。
  4. 消息分区和负载均衡:将消息分区到不同的队列或主题中,以实现负载均衡和并行处理,提高系统的吞吐量。
  5. 高可用和水平扩展:使用多个队列实例和集群来提高可用性和扩展性,以应对高并发和大规模的消息处理需求。
  6. 监控和调优:通过监控工具和性能分析来定位性能瓶颈,并进行相应的调优,如调整队列的容量、调整消费者的并发数等。
  7. 缓存和预取:使用缓存机制来减少对队列的频繁访问,同时可以采用预取机制提前获取消息,减少等待时间。
  8. 异步处理和并发控制:将耗时的操作异步化,通过多线程或协程来实现并发处理,提高系统的响应速度和并发能力。

在腾讯云的产品中,可以使用腾讯云消息队列 CMQ(Cloud Message Queue)来实现服务总线队列的功能。CMQ 提供高可用、高可靠、高性能的消息队列服务,支持多种消息传输协议和丰富的特性,适用于各种场景下的消息通信需求。

更多关于腾讯云消息队列 CMQ 的信息和产品介绍,可以参考腾讯云官方文档:腾讯云消息队列 CMQ

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券